Azzokiller92 Inserito: 28 dicembre 2013 Segnala Share Inserito: 28 dicembre 2013 Ciao a tutti ragazzi, sono nuovo del forum, ho 20 anni, vi seguo da un annetto ma non ho mai scrutto nulla. è un annetto che ho iniziato a programmare plc siemens. Ora vorrei imparare a utilizzare la libnodave, solo che ho un problema. Uso visual studio 2012, ho un progetto nuovo, vado su aggiungi riferimenti e cerco la libnodave.dll clicco su ok e mi fa un messaggio di errore "impossibile aggiungere riferimento, verificare che il file sia accessibile e che l'assembly o il componente COM sia valido." Qualcuno sa aiutarmi per favore? Grazie in anticipo Marco Link al commento Condividi su altri siti More sharing options...
lucios Inserita: 28 dicembre 2013 Segnala Share Inserita: 28 dicembre 2013 Questo errore avviene perchè la dll non è stata scritta in .NET e non implementa l'interfaccia COM+, quindi non la puoi aggiungere direttamente come riferimento ma devi utilizzare la direttiva DllImport. Prova a guardare quì http://msdn.microsoft.com/it-it/library/172wfck9.aspx o cercare in rete qualcosa tipo "call api vb.net". Ho utilizzato qualche volta in passato questa metodologia e dovrei avere anche qualche esempio ma adesso sono a casa e non ho nulla. Prova a vedere se riesci a capire dal link, altrimenti quando ritorno operativo posso guardare se trovo qualcosa di utile. Ciao Link al commento Condividi su altri siti More sharing options...
Azzokiller92 Inserita: 30 dicembre 2013 Autore Segnala Share Inserita: 30 dicembre 2013 Grazie mille per la risposta ora mi informo! Grazie ancora! Inviato dall'app. Mobile di PLC Forum da iPhone5,2 Link al commento Condividi su altri siti More sharing options...
Messaggi consigliati
Crea un account o accedi per commentare
Devi essere un utente per poter lasciare un commento
Crea un account
Registrati per un nuovo account nella nostra comunità. è facile!
Registra un nuovo accountAccedi
Hai già un account? Accedi qui.
Accedi ora